MDM2 is a 90kD ubiquitin ligase for p53 and plays a central role in regulation of the stability of p53. MDM2 binds and
inhibits transactivation role played by p53 and overexpression of MDM2 can result in the inactivation of p53 and decrease its tumor suppressor function. MDM2 also acts to stimulate cell proliferation via its induction of transcription factors such as E2F1 and DPI. In addition to p53, MDM2 is involved in processes of cell cycle, apoptosis, and tumorigenesis through interactions with proteins that include retinoblastoma 1 and ribosomal protein L5. Further supporting the role of MDM2 as an oncogene, several human tumor types have been shown to have increased levels of MDM2, including soft tissue sarcomas and osteosarcomas as well as breast tumors.
